MX7528JCWP+ Description
The MX7528JCWP+ is a high-performance, 8-bit digital-to-analog converter (DAC) designed for precision signal generation and control applications. Manufactured by Analog Devices Inc./Maxim Integrated, this IC offers robust performance and versatility, making it suitable for a wide range of industrial and consumer electronics. The device features two D/A converters, each with an 8-bit resolution, providing precise control over analog outputs. The MX7528JCWP+ supports a parallel data interface, enabling efficient communication with microcontrollers and other digital systems. With a supply voltage range of 5V to 15V for both analog and digital circuits, it ensures compatibility with various power supply configurations. The device operates within a temperature range of 0°C to 70°C, making it suitable for applications in diverse environmental conditions. The MX7528JCWP+ is housed in a surface-mount package, specifically a tube, which enhances its durability and ease of integration into compact designs.
MX7528JCWP+ Features
- Precision Performance: The MX7528JCWP+ boasts an integral non-linearity (INL) and differential non-linearity (DNL) of ±1 LSB (max), ensuring highly accurate analog output signals.
- Fast Settling Time: With a settling time of just 400ns, the device can quickly respond to changes in digital input, making it ideal for real-time control systems.
- External Reference: The use of an external reference allows for greater flexibility in setting the output range and precision of the DAC.
- Compliance and Reliability: The MX7528JCWP+ is REACH unaffected and RoHS3 compliant, ensuring it meets stringent environmental and safety standards. Its moisture sensitivity level (MSL) of 1 (unlimited) further enhances its reliability in various operating conditions.
- Parallel Data Interface: The parallel data interface facilitates straightforward integration with digital systems, simplifying the overall design process.
